It is with a heavy heart that I address you today, as the Chief of Police for Falls Township. Over the past few weeks, our community has experienced two devastating traffic crashes, one of which resulted in the tragic loss of a precious life. Speeding and failure to use seatbelts were issues in these crashes. These incidents serve as painful reminders of the fragility of human life and the profound impact that our actions behind the wheel can have on others.
First and foremost, I would like to express my deepest condolences to the family and friends affected by these heartbreaking crashes. Our thoughts and prayers go out to everyone impacted by these tragic events. We stand together as a community, offering support and comfort during these difficult times.
These crashes were not mere accidents but rather tragic outcomes that could have been prevented.
